Travelling from Rome to Siena by train
Fast trains from Rome to Siena take around 2 hours and 51 minutes, covering a distance of approximately 185 kilometres. There are frequent services on the rail route between Rome and Siena.
1. Are there direct trains from Rome to Siena?
Journeys between Rome and Siena usually involve one change of train.
We usually find around 37 departures on the route from Rome to Siena every weekday that leave enough time to change trains without waiting around for longer than necessary.
There are typically fewer departures at weekends, when we found around 36 departures.
2. How long is the train journey from Rome to Siena?
The Rome to Siena train travel time is normally about 2 hours and 51 minutes, whatever time you make the journey.
3. What are the Rome to Siena train times and schedule?
On weekdays the earliest train to Siena is usually scheduled to depart Rome around 06:03 and the last train is around 23:50. This is the same at the weekend.

When to book Rome to Siena train tickets?
Trains in Italy usually open for booking around 6 months in advance. If booking is not yet open for your dates then you can set a booking alert to receive an email on the day that the cheapest tickets are released for your journey from Rome to Siena by train.
